Tuhel left out Lukaku for the Liverpool game
Romelu Lukaku’s attacks on Chelsea and Thomas Tuchel were enough to take him away from the game against Liverpool, with the German coach leaving the Belgian out of action.
Thomas Tuchel will field Chelsea at Stamford Bridge against Liverpool on Sunday afternoon (6:30 p.m., COSMOTE SPORT 1 HD.) and Live from Sportish) without Romelos Loukakos. The Belgian striker was removed from the London squad according to his statements about the German coach.
The coach liked the bombing of the 28-year-old striker in an interview with the Italian Sky Sports, where, among other things, he expressed his dissatisfaction with the way he was used by Tuhel and threw bridges back to Inter.
“Of course we don’t like that. It creates a fuss that we don’t need and that doesn’t help us. We don’t want this thing to get bigger than it really is.” said Tuhel characteristically.
